Dougherty, Jeffrey E.Jeffrey E. Dougherty, 56, a lifelong Ithaca resident passed away unexpectedly on Monday, December 09, 2013 at his home. Jeff was a graduate of Ithaca High School, attended St. Bonaventure and received a BA in Business from Saginaw Valley State University. Jeff was a very...
